@BarrieToday Paddington star, actor Hugh Bonneville, is arguably the most famous resident of Midhurst. H.G Wells, the author of The War of the Worlds and The Invisible Man, has three blue plaques to commemorate the fact that he lived here, all within a few hundred yards of each other.

Sweden is committing more than €100 million to a sweeping classroom overhaul: replacing tablets and screens with traditional printed textbooks to help reverse falling student performance and sharpen focus. After more than a decade of embracing digital-first education, Swedish authorities are now pivoting back to paper-based learning. Official data and recent studies cited by the Ministry of Education show that prolonged screen use in class has been linked to shorter attention spans, weaker reading comprehension, and reduced critical-thinking abilities. Research consistently finds that reading on illuminated screens requires greater mental effort and invites more distractions compared to the calm, linear experience of physical books—factors believed to have contributed to declining academic outcomes in recent years. Under the new plan, every student will receive printed textbooks for all core subjects, restoring books as the central learning tool. Digital devices and online resources will remain available as supportive tools, but they will no longer dominate daily instruction. This bold €100+ million investment signals Sweden’s leadership in rethinking the role of technology in education. It underscores a broader, growing recognition worldwide: while screens provide speed and access, the hands-on, distraction-free engagement of physical books supports deeper concentration, stronger memory retention, and more effective long-term learning. By choosing paper over pixels, Sweden is charting a path toward a more balanced, evidence-informed classroom future—one that puts proven pedagogical principles ahead of unchecked digital trends.

#ONStorm #ONwx ‼️ EARLY LOOK: Mid-Week Winter Storm Possible for Southern Ontario ❄️ 📅 Wednesday (Feb. 18) - Thursday (Feb. 19) Heads up! We’re keeping an eye on a potential winter storm that could impact parts of Southern Ontario sometime in the middle of next week. This system is still about five days away, so there is plenty of time for changes. That said, we’ve now seen this signal show up consistently across several model runs. When we start to see that kind of trend, it’s worth flagging early, especially when some of the data is suggesting a fairly impactful setup for parts of the region. Right now, this storm has the potential to bring a swath of heavy snow along with a corridor of prolonged freezing rain somewhere across Southern Ontario. That freezing rain threat is something we’ll be watching very closely as it could bring the risk of power outages. Based on current trends, the greatest risk for significant impacts appears to be across Southwestern Ontario, the Golden Horseshoe and parts of Central Ontario. However, this is still far from locked in. A small shift in the track of the system could easily push the heaviest snow or freezing rain farther north or south. That means Eastern Ontario is definitely not off the hook at this point. As for timing, it is still a bit uncertain. At this stage, Wednesday looks like the day that could see the worst of the conditions, with precipitation possibly beginning as early as Tuesday night and lingering into Thursday. It is far too early to talk about exact snowfall totals or ice accretion amounts. We are not at the stage where we can confidently say what any specific city or town will see. For now, the main takeaway is this: - There is the potential for hazardous travel conditions on Wednesday and possibly into Thursday. - There could also be school bus cancellations. Again, that is not a guarantee, but it is something that is on the table given the current setup. - If you have flexible plans mid week, it might be a good idea to keep them adjustable. Avoid locking yourself into anything that would be difficult to change if road conditions become poor. - At the same time, there is absolutely no need to panic or stress. We are still several days out, and a lot can and likely will shift between now and then. As we always say, prepare for the worst and hope for the best. We’ll continue to monitor the latest data closely and will have a more detailed preliminary forecast in the coming days as we start to narrow down who sees what. Stay tuned! - Brennen
